Transparent soap has a transparent and shinier appearance and is able to produce a softer foam on the skin. The appearance of transparent soap is attractive, classy and luxurious besides that, transparent soap can also be used as souvenirs, souvenirs so that it gives a unique impression and exclusive look. Basil plant (Ociumum basillicum L) is one of the plants that has antibacterial activity. This study aims to formulate and evaluate transparent solid soap from basil essential oil. The research began by formulating transparent solid soap preparations with varying concentrations of basil essential oil, namely F1 (as control), F2 (2%), F3 (4%), F4 (6%). All formulas were evaluated and tested for physical stability consisting of organoleptic test, foam stability test, cycling stability test, and other additional tests such as pH test, moisture content test, and irritation test. The results showed that all formulas had similarities but differed in F1 as a control that had an olive oil odor. Foam stability test showed F3 and F4 which had the best average percentage of stability compared to F1 and F2 when exposed to cycling test temperatures. In the pH test F2 has a pH of 9, F3 pH 10, and F4 pH 11. In the water content test F2 has a water content value of 1.13%, F3 1.10% and F4 1.02%. And in the irritation test, both F1, F2, F3 and F4 did not cause irritation to the skin such as redness or itching and peeling. © 2025 Author(s).
